  • Ketamine Assisted Psychotherapy (KAP) & EMDR

    KAP is mental health treatment that combines the therapeutic effects of Ketamine at low, controlled and supervised doses, prescribed by a physician, that’s integrated with psychotherapy that helps lower depression, process traumatic or grief promoting events, and other conditions like PTSD, anxiety, phobias and self-esteem challenges, eating disorders, OCD, more effectively than psychotherapy alone.

    Combining EMDR & KAP increases neuroplasticity, the effective treatment of traumatic or negative events, and has been proven effective at lowering depression, evident in assessment scales scores, thereby increasing scores in wellness and sleep related assessment scales. Furthermore, engaging in intensive sessions (3-4 days) shortens the length of time in therapy and treatment.

  • EMDR Therapy

    EMDR is a structured trauma-informed modality or form of therapy that addresses the “implicit” or fragmented memories from your past, negative core beliefs developed early on that have shaded the decisions in your life, and the emotions and feelings that get triggered and cause somatic and emotional distress, many times without notice. EMDR is a holistic approach to trauma where all facets of your body, mind and life experience, as well as your senses are taken into account when preparing, reprocessing, regulation and closing. Faith-led beliefs are also taken into account, as client finds important and necessary. For those struggling with overwhelming emotions, emotional dysregulation, flashbacks, self-esteem, phobias, addictive or compulsive behaviors, disordered eating, anxiety, difficulty trusting others, or feeling stuck in patterns of fear or distress, EMDR is a right fit!
